In the rapidly evolving world of gaming laptops, choosing the right machine can significantly impact your gaming experience. Today, we compare two high-end gaming laptops: the Razer Blade 14 and the Asus Zephyrus M16. Our focus is on their performance in AAA titles, which demand top-tier hardware for smooth gameplay.
Overview of the Devices
The Razer Blade 14 is renowned for its sleek design, portability, and powerful internals. It typically features AMD Ryzen processors paired with NVIDIA GeForce RTX graphics, making it a popular choice among gamers seeking performance and style.
On the other hand, the Asus Zephyrus M16 emphasizes a balance between performance and portability. It often packs Intel Core i7 or i9 processors with high-end NVIDIA GPUs, along with a high-refresh-rate display suitable for fast-paced AAA games.
Benchmark Testing Methodology
Our benchmarking involved running a series of AAA titles, including Cyberpunk 2077, Assassin’s Creed Valhalla, and Battlefield 2042. Tests were conducted at 1440p resolution with maximum settings. We measured frame rates, temperature stability, and power consumption to assess overall performance.
Test Results: Frame Rates
- Cyberpunk 2077: Razer Blade 14 averaged 65 FPS, while Asus Zephyrus M16 achieved 72 FPS.
- Assassin’s Creed Valhalla: Razer Blade 14 reached 80 FPS, with the Zephyrus M16 at 85 FPS.
- Battlefield 2042: The Blade 14 maintained 70 FPS, whereas the Zephyrus M16 hit 78 FPS.
Temperature and Power Consumption
The Zephyrus M16 generally ran cooler, with average temperatures around 75°C during intensive gaming sessions, compared to the Blade 14’s 80°C. Power consumption was higher on the Zephyrus, reflecting its more aggressive performance tuning.
Conclusion
While both laptops excel in AAA gaming, the Asus Zephyrus M16 offers slightly better performance in terms of frame rates and thermal management. The Razer Blade 14 remains a compelling choice for users prioritizing portability and design without sacrificing too much gaming power.
Final Verdict
For gamers seeking the highest frame rates and optimal thermal performance, the Asus Zephyrus M16 is the superior option. However, if style, portability, and a premium build are more important, the Razer Blade 14 remains a top contender. Both laptops are capable of delivering excellent AAA gaming experiences, making the choice ultimately dependent on user preferences.
